I hope someone can help me. My directors have just bought the new 13" MacBook Air, 256GB SSD, i5 Processor, 4GB RAM.

I have installed windows via Boot camp for their work purposes as they will use the Mac OS for their personal use. Everything seems to work seamlessly apart from when I try connect the machine to certain TVs/external monitors/screens. We have a 50" Samsung TV that we use in our conference room and I cannot get the screen to either duplicate or extend to this screen. It does not seem to pick it up automatically which it should do.

I am guessing there is an issue with the driver on 32 bit machines as I have seen on other forums that people running 64 bit windows don't seem to have this issue on the MacBook Air.

Does anyone have the same issue or a work around other than RDPing or VNCing to the machine from another machine as they travel a lot so this is only a local temporary solution which I don't like.
